| Package | Description |
|---|---|
| xyz.cofe.collection.tree |
Закрытие объектов (Closeable), подписчики, линивое значение, приемник
|
| xyz.cofe.gui.swing.tree |
| Modifier and Type | Interface and Description |
|---|---|
interface |
TreeNodeAddedEvent<Node extends TreeNode>
Событие добавления дочернего улемента в древо
|
interface |
TreeNodeAddingEvent<Node extends TreeNode>
Событие добавления дочернего улемента в древо
|
interface |
TreeNodePopupEvent<Node extends TreeNode>
Всплывающее событие от узла древа к корню
|
interface |
TreeNodeRemovedEvent<Node extends TreeNode>
Событие удаления дочернего улемента из древо
|
interface |
TreeNodeRemovingEvent<Node extends TreeNode>
Событие удаления дочернего улемента из древо
|
| Modifier and Type | Class and Description |
|---|---|
class |
TreeNodeAdded<Node extends TreeNode>
Событие добавления узла
|
class |
TreeNodeAdding<Node extends TreeNode>
Событие добавления узла
|
class |
TreeNodeBulkInserted<Node extends TreeNode>
Событие массового добавления подузлов
|
class |
TreeNodeCacheDropped
Событие начала извлечения
|
class |
TreeNodeFollowed
Событие начала извлечения
|
class |
TreeNodeFollowing
Событие начала извлечения
|
class |
TreeNodeRemoved<Node extends TreeNode>
Всплывающее событие удаления узла
|
class |
TreeNodeRemoving<Node extends TreeNode>
Всплывающее событие удаления узла
|
| Modifier and Type | Method and Description |
|---|---|
<EventType extends TreeNodeEvent<Node>> |
TreeNodeListeners.onTreeNodeEvent(Class<EventType> cls,
boolean weakLink,
Reciver<? super EventType> consumer)
Добавление подписчика на события древа
|
<EventType extends TreeNodeEvent<Node>> |
PopupTreeNode.onTreeNodeEvent(Class<EventType> cls,
boolean weakLink,
Reciver<? super EventType> consumer) |
<EventType extends TreeNodeEvent<Node>> |
SyncTreeNode.onTreeNodeEvent(Class<EventType> cls,
boolean weakLink,
Reciver<? super EventType> consumer) |
<EventType extends TreeNodeEvent<Node>> |
TreeNodeListeners.onTreeNodeEvent(Class<EventType> cls,
Reciver<? super EventType> consumer)
Добавление подписчика на события древа
|
<EventType extends TreeNodeEvent<Node>> |
PopupTreeNode.onTreeNodeEvent(Class<EventType> cls,
Reciver<? super EventType> consumer) |
<EventType extends TreeNodeEvent<Node>> |
SyncTreeNode.onTreeNodeEvent(Class<EventType> cls,
Reciver<? super EventType> consumer) |
static <EventType extends TreeNodeEvent> |
TreeNodeListenersDef.onTreeNodeEvent(TreeNodeListeners lsrs,
Class<EventType> cls,
boolean weakLink,
Reciver<? super EventType> consumer)
Добавление подписчика на события древа
|
static <EventType extends TreeNodeEvent> |
TreeNodeListenersDef.onTreeNodeEvent(TreeNodeListeners lsrs,
Class<EventType> cls,
Reciver<? super EventType> consumer)
Добавление подписчика на события древа
|
| Modifier and Type | Method and Description |
|---|---|
static ListenersHelper<TreeNodeListener,TreeNodeEvent> |
TreeNodeListenersDef.getListenersHelper(TreeNodeListeners self)
Возвращает помошника подписчиков
|
| Modifier and Type | Method and Description |
|---|---|
void |
TreeNodeListeners.fireTreeNodeEvent(TreeNodeEvent<Node> ev)
Рассылка уведомления подписчикам
|
void |
PopupTreeNode.fireTreeNodeEvent(TreeNodeEvent<Node> ev) |
void |
SyncTreeNode.fireTreeNodeEvent(TreeNodeEvent<Node> ev) |
static void |
TreeNodeListenersDef.fireTreeNodeEvent(TreeNodeListeners lsrs,
TreeNodeEvent ev)
Рассылка уведомления подписчикам
|
void |
IndexTreeNode.onPopupEvent(TreeNodeEvent<Node> ev) |
void |
PopupTreeNode.onPopupEvent(TreeNodeEvent<Node> ev) |
void |
TreeNodeNotifier.onPopupEvent(TreeNodeEvent<Node> ev) |
void |
TreeNodeNotifierDef.popup(TreeNodeEvent ev)
Передача события вверх по древу
|
void |
PopupTreeNode.popup(TreeNodeEvent<Node> ev)
Передача события вверх по древу
|
void |
SyncTreeNode.popup(TreeNodeEvent<Node> ev) |
void |
TreeNodeNotifier.popup(TreeNodeEvent<Node> ev)
Передача события вверх по древу
|
void |
TreeNodeListener.treeNodeEvent(TreeNodeEvent<Node> event)
Уведомление о событии
|
| Modifier and Type | Class and Description |
|---|---|
class |
TreeTableDataChagned
Изменение данных в узле древа
|
class |
TreeTableExpanderFinish
Событие завершения извления данных их TreeTableNodeExpander
|
class |
TreeTableNodeCollapsed
Сокрытие узла
|
class |
TreeTableNodeCollapsing
Сокрытие узла
|
class |
TreeTableNodeExpanded
Раскрытие узла
|
class |
TreeTableNodeExpanding
Раскрытие узла
|
class |
TreeTablePopup
Всплывающее событие
|
| Modifier and Type | Method and Description |
|---|---|
Queue<TreeNodeEvent<TreeTableNodeBasic>> |
TreeTable.getRootEventQueue() |
| Modifier and Type | Method and Description |
|---|---|
void |
TreeTable.addRootEvent(TreeNodeEvent<TreeTableNodeBasic> ev) |
protected void |
TreeTable.fireRootEvent(TreeNodeEvent<TreeTableNodeBasic> event) |
void |
TreeTableNodeBasic.popup(TreeNodeEvent<TreeTableNodeBasic> ev) |
Copyright © 2018. All rights reserved.